Foxtable(狐表)用户栏目专家坐堂 → 统一加载指定数据


  共有2088人关注过本帖平板打印复制链接

主题:统一加载指定数据

帅哥哟,离线,有人找我吗?
ZJZK2018
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:767 积分:6119 威望:0 精华:0 注册:2018/2/1 17:26:00
统一加载指定数据  发帖心情 Post By:2018/11/6 14:11:00 [只看该作者]

我有一个“客户信息”表,打开软件时不想加载各表的数据,如果我选中客户信息表中一个客户名称,在打开其他窗口时,只加载与该客户有关的数据,其他客户数据不要加载进来,
我现在是在各窗口的AfterLoad中写入下面代码,如果窗口多的话很累,有没有地方统一编写的地方:

''打开窗口时加载选中行
Dim tb1 As Table = Tables(e.Form.Name & "_Table1")
For Each dr As Row In Tables("客户信息").Rows
    If dr("选中") = True Then
        tb1.DataTable.LoadFilter = "客户编号 Like '%" & dr("客户编号") & "%'"
        tb1.DataTable.Load()
    End If
Next



 回到顶部